Welcome aboard. The turnstile counter firmware for the Halloway Arena deployment is built exclusively on the Bramble CI cluster — no local builds are ever flashed to hardware. Each build embeds its source revision, the toolchain snapshot, and a signed manifest of all inputs, so any counter unit in the field can be traced back to an exact, reproducible build. When auditing a unit, compare its embedded manifest against the registry before anything else. The reference token for the currently deployed production build is recorded below.

build token for bageg-yahof: htk3_673

Subject: Key rotation — Pixelbin cache service

Heads up. The memory leak in Pixelbin's image cache forced a restart of the whole tier last night, and we rotated credentials as part of cleanup. Old keys stopped working at the restart. The leak itself is patched in 4.2.1; don't pin older builds. If your test harness hits the thumbnail endpoint, update the config before Friday. Use the new key below.

gateway credential: vxb3-o9a

Subject: DR drill notes — Lodestone diff viewer

Team, during next week's disaster-recovery drill we will restore the Lodestone large-file diff viewer from cold backups. Please verify chunked rendering works on files above two gigabytes before signing off. Restoring the archive node requires the standing recovery passphrase, which I have recorded immediately below.

unlock words, bawef-kahap: sorax-sorir-quenys-aldok